Lone Grove had already won five in a row (a stretch where they outscored their opponents by an average of 8.8 runs) and they went ahead and made it six on Tuesday. They never let the Comanche Indians get on the board and left with an 11-0 victory. The Longhorns might be getting used to big wins seeing as the team has won nine games by eight runs or more this season.
Lone Grove's win was their third straight at home, which pushed their record up to 12-1. The victories came thanks in part to their pitching effort, having only surrendered 2.0 runs on average over those games. As for Comanche, they have been struggling recently as they've lost three of their last four matchups. That's put a noticeable dent in their 6-5 record this season.
Lone Grove will challenge Sulphur at 11:00 a.m. on Thursday. The two teams have allowed few runs on average (Lone Grove 2.7, Sulphur 2.7) so any runs scored will be well earned. As for Comanche, they will take on Lawton in a tournament on Thursday. Lawton has struggled to contain batters this season (they've allowed 12.44 runs per game on average), something Comanche will no doubt try to take advantage of.
